DAANCE module 1
Neurons- what are they? - ✔✔Cells of the nervous system



Action potential- what is it? - ✔✔The nerves threshold of stimuli



Terminal button- what is it? - ✔✔The bulge at the end of the nerve touches the next nerve



Synaptic cleft- what is it? - ✔✔When advancing impulse gets to the synapse it must jump accross the gap
between the two nerves



The cerebral cortex- what is it responsible for? - ✔✔Responsible for thought, learning, memory,
consciousness, and feeling of sensation such as pain and heat



Cerebellum- what is it the control center of? - ✔✔Control Center for motorfunction



Medulla oblongata- what is it the control center of? - ✔✔Control center for maintanence of blood
pressure pulse respiration. Autonomic center



Central Nervous System- what nerves does this involve? - ✔✔Brain and spinal colulm



Peripheral Nervous System- What nerves does this involve? - ✔✔sensory and motor nerves



Cranial nerves- list them (OOOTTAFA) - ✔✔1-olfatory (smell)

2- Optic (eye)

3- Oculomotor (eye)

4- Trochlear (eye)

5- Trigeminal (face)

6-Abducens (eye)

7- Facial (face)

, 8 - Auditory (hearing)



Mandibular block- What does it anesthetize? - ✔✔Anesthetizes all mandibular teeth chin and liponsame
side



Posterior superior alveolar block- What does it anesthetize? - ✔✔Anesthetizes the branches for the
posterior portion of the max alveolus



Myocardium

What is it?

How much blood is it capable of pumping per minute? - ✔✔Heart muscle capable of pumping 5 quarts
of blood per minute



Autonomic nervous system- What does it regulate? - ✔✔Regulates organs and other functions that take
place involuntarily, like breathing beating heart



Homeostasis - ✔✔A constant state



Sympathetic system - ✔✔Speeds up (flight or fight)



Parasympathetic system - ✔✔Slows down



Baroceptors

What are they?

Where are they located?

What do they do? - ✔✔-Receptors

-Located in the walls of the aorta, corotid arteries, and ventricles of the heart

-Respond to increased pressure by decreasing sympathetic output and increasing paradympathetic out
put to decrease heart rate and blood pressure
